IOWA CITY, Iowa – Alex Natale has been named an assistant coach with the University of Iowa women’s rowing program, it was announced Friday by head coach Jeff Garbutt.

“I am excited about the addition of Alex to the staff,” said Garbutt. “She brings a wealth of knowledge from her time rowing in Philadelphia and Great Britian. I am looking forward to watching her help out first year athletes grow and develop into rowers this fall.”

Natale joins the Hawkeyes from Gwynedd Mercy Academy, where her crew claimed the Varsity 4+ title at SRAA Nationals and competed in the Groton School Challenge for Junior 4+ at Henley Women’s Regatta. She has previous coaching experience at Springside Chestnut Hill Academy (2023-2024), also serving as an assistant coach.

“I am honored to join the University of Iowa and the Hawkeye rowing program,” said Natale. “This program is built on resilience, competitive spirit, and the growth of student-athletes both on and off the water— qualities that closely align with my coaching philosophy. To be a Hawkeye means carrying forward a legacy of pride and hard work while embracing progress and striving for future success.”

As an athlete, Natale won the Kerr Cup Regatta and Kelly Cup Regatta in the varsity eight in 2022, was invited to the US Rowing National Team U23 Selection camp and won the Dad Vail Regatta in 2021, and won the first varsity eight gold medal at the CAA Championships for the Dragons.

The Philadelphia native earned her bachelor’s degree from Drexel University in Civil Engineering in 2022 and her master’s from Oxford Brooks University in applied sport and exercise nutrition in 2024.
